Lithium borate (LBO) crystals were grown by molten salt Czochralski method. LBO is an orthorhombic crystal with a point group of mm2, which is composed of continuous network b3o7 molecular groups, and lithium ions are filled in the molecular gap. The compact structure of b3o7 molecular group makes it difficult for LBO crystal to contain any impurities.
Features:
Wide light transmission band range (160-2600nm)
1. Class II non critical phase matching (NCPM) has a wide band range
High frequency doubling conversion efficiency (equivalent to 3 times of KDP crystal)
High damage domain value (1053nm laser with 1.3ns pulse width can reach 10GW / cm2)
Wide receiving angle and small discrete angle
Good optical uniformity and less internal envelope
